How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pebble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pebble Beach Studio Apartments | $2,211 | $1,995 | $2,650 |
| Pebble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,331 | $1,850 | $5,695 |
| Pebble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,701 | $2,345 | $6,070 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pebble Beach
How much are Studio apartments in Pebble Beach?
There are currently 100 Studio Apartments in Pebble Beach with rent ranges from $1,875 to $2,650 with an average price of $3,081.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Pebble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Pebble Beach ranges from $1,850 to $5,695 with an average monthly rent of $3,331.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Pebble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Pebble Beach range from $2,345 to $6,070.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,701.
